During the Wednesday disaster, a massive flood that swept through the Nepal and Tibet border, demolishing bridges, roads and other critical infrastructure, CNN reported.
The death toll currently stands at over 350 — but is expected to rise — while over 1,300 people remain unaccounted for, including over 60 US citizens, NBC reported.
The calamity was reportedly caused by a glacier that broke off at an elevation of 17,000 feet and plunged 3,900 feet into the Lhende Khola river valley in Tibet. This rock and ice avalanche temporarily obstructed the river before giving way, unleashing a powerful slurry of mud, ice and rocks through the region.
As rescuers intensify their efforts, some geologists worry that a similar disaster could befall residents of Washington state. Over 3.3 million people across the Seattle-Tacoma region sit in the shadow of Mount Rainier, a heavy glaciated 14,410 foot stratovolcano that’s often considered the US’ deadliest.
Along with discharging ash and magma, the mountain has the potential to unleash lahars, violent slurries of rocky debris, mud and meltwater that originate on the slopes and surge downhill at over 100mph, devastating anything in their path in just minutes.
This would be catastrophic given that Rainier is upstream from Washington’s Pierce County, a hub of 150,000 people that’s located just around 60 miles from Seattle.
Were one of these snowmelt slurries to burst forth from the volcano, it would decimate towns of Orting, Puyallup, and Sumner in just 30 minutes, potentially impacting 60,000 residents.
While there is no evidence that Mount Rainier is about to blow its stack, lahars don’t require an eruption to wreak havoc. A “no-notice” lahar can be triggered by heavy rainfall, snow melt or even a dam failure.
“[No-notice lahars are] the thing that goes bump in the night,” said former Cascades Volcano Observatory (CVO) geophysicist Andy Lockhart. “It creeps me out.”
Even a minor thaw could prove apocalyptic given that Mount Rainier’s 25 major glaciers contain more than five times as much snow and ice as all the other Cascade volcanoes combined.
During the Mount Saint Helens eruption of 1980, the pyroclastic eruption induced rapid snow melt, causing deluges of mud and debris to flow over 60 miles through the Toutle and Cowlitz river valleys, destroying over 200 homes, 195 miles of roads and 27 bridges, the Daily Mail reported.
To avert a similar calamity, the Cascades Volcano Observatory (CVO) has installed a network of monitors throughout the Cascades to keep tabs on seismic activity and lahars.
Meanwhile, on April 23, 45,000 students and staff from over 20 schools participated in one of the world’s largest lahar evacuation drills on April 23.
Lahars are often preceded by the ground rumbling and a “roaring sound like a jet or locomotive,” per a statement by the US Geological Survey.
Upon hearing that sound, residents are urged to –somewhat paradoxically — flee on foot, as this is the best way to get out of harm’s way in the short timeframe that lahars allow.
